Effect of ionic sites of surfactants on leukocyte metabolism.
J Biochem ; 79(4): 795-802, 1976 Apr.
Article em En | MEDLINE | ID: mdl-931977
ABSTRACT
The effect of ionic and nonionic surfactants on the metabolism of leukocytes was studied. Among anionic surfactants, sodium laurylsulfate, sodium laurate, and sodium lauroyllactate stimulated oxygen uptake and glucose oxidation through the hexose monophosphate pathway. The magnitude of the effect of anionic surfactants seemed to be related to the electrostatic strength of the ionic site of each compound. Cationic, amphoteric, and nonionic surfactants were inhibitory to leukocyte metabolism.
